Transaction cfc3563e1437161db8d526a96cd6373d45fb6a64c4a867e1bf6664938799baf1
1 Input
1 Output
-
cfc3563e1437161db8d526a96cd6373d45fb6a64c4a867e1bf6664938799baf1:0
- value
- 284714
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40d6ff731e9dbff6e308792ee306ef7ae4808ebc OP_EQUAL
- address
- 37brj8h76j6uXkiD18B4qF95NetpiThQSh